Wealth (Part 4)

Toward a Radically Christian CountercultureSteve Gregg
In this discussion, Steve Gregg explores the Christian perspective on wealth management. He emphasizes the importance of seeking wisdom from the Bible rather than simply following the practices of the world. The discussion covers various topics such as giving generously to the poor, the concept of tithing, and the idea of living simply while relying on God's provision. Gregg encourages listeners to prioritize the promotion of the gospel and to avoid focusing solely on accumulating wealth.
